QuestionPro
QuestionPro is a mid-market survey and Voice of Customer (VoC) platform that provides journey tracking and AI assistants.
Features
- Survey Creation: Offers a variety of question types and logic features to design comprehensive surveys.
- Journey Tracking: Allows tracking of customer interactions across various touchpoints.
- AI Assistants: Utilizes AI to analyze survey responses and provide actionable insights.
- Integrations: Supports integrations with various platforms, enhancing data collection and analysis.
Pricing Model
QuestionPro offers tiered pricing based on response volume and features:
- Essentials: Free plan with up to 200 responses per survey.
- Advanced: Priced at $99 per user per month, billed annually, includes up to 25,000 responses per year.
- Team Edition: Pricing available upon request, designed for teams with multiple users.
For detailed pricing information, refer to their pricing page.

Survicate
Survicate is a multi-channel survey platform that specializes in website and in-product surveys.
Features
- Survey Distribution: Enables surveys via email, website pop-ups, in-product, and mobile apps.
- Branch Logic: Allows for dynamic survey paths based on respondent answers.
- Integrations: Offers integrations with platforms like Intercom, HubSpot, and Salesforce.
- Insights Hub: Provides analytics and reporting tools to interpret survey data.
Pricing Model
Survicate offers several pricing tiers:
- Free Plan: Includes up to 25 survey responses per month.
- Starter Plan: Starts at $89 per month, includes up to 500 responses per month.
- Growth Plan: Pricing varies based on response volume and features.
For the most current pricing details, visit their pricing page.

Side-by-Side Comparison
| Feature | QuestionPro | Survicate |
|---|---|---|
| Survey Creation | Advanced question types and logic | Multiple distribution methods (email, website, in-product, mobile) |
| Journey Tracking | Yes | No |
| AI Assistants | Yes | No |
| Integrations | Various platforms | Intercom, HubSpot, Salesforce, and more |
| Pricing | Free plan; Advanced at $99/user/month | Free plan; Starter at $89/month |
| Ease of Use | Steeper learning curve due to comprehensive features | User-friendly interface suitable for teams without dedicated research |
| Best-Fit Customer | Mid-market businesses with dedicated teams for customer experience and market research | Small to mid-sized ecommerce businesses seeking quick insights |
